Are you so sure that followers don't mean much? I've seen my income go up considerably as my follower numbers improve, and based on looking at other accounts, most of the highest earners have at least 1k, usually more like 2-3k+ followers.

Sure it enables your post not to permanently disappear after 35 mins. Also I’m not saying the followers are not helpful. All I’m saying is that their importance is overrated. Highest earners are part of a trail and people want to vote on them before the trail hits so they earn as much curation reward as they can. Before the HF hit @gavvet had me in his trail. That basically meant that he enabled me to make Steemit my living because I was around the 50 bucks per post at that time. His trail only gave me like 30 bucks, and that meant that the other 20 bucks were by the rest of the supporters. Then HF hit he decided to not to lower the % he’s voting with and dropped me and I was back to 0. For me the difference between 0 followers and the 300 I have now is like 1 dollar. Almost none of the followers is constantly voting for me…and why would they? I earn 10 bucks per post AT BEST and that is not lucrative curation reward. All I’m trying to say is that the followers those guys have most likely happened by them earning one following whale that continually supported their work, or by being added to the trail. Then their post rewards jumped up AND SUDDENLY it was more lucrative to vote for that author. People then follow him so they could snipe the vote of the whale/trail. After I was dropped by the trail those 20 bucks (PRE HF!...that would be around 80 now) did not stay when the trail disappeared. I again struggle to have 10 views and at least 5 votes… You see where I’m going now I guess :). I also don’t think that quality of my content would significantly drop. To be honest I think it’s the opposite even if only slight. The quality doesn’t really matter. As long as you are liked by valuable voter, what I described above is the fact.
